$\int\left(a+3\right)\left(a-1\right)da$
Learn how to solve integral calculus problems step by step online. Find the integral of (a+3)(a-1). Find the integral. Rewrite the integrand \left(a+3\right)\left(a-1\right) in expanded form. Expand the integral \int\left(a^2+2a-3\right)da into 3 integrals using the sum rule for integrals, to then solve each integral separately. The integral \int a^2da results in: \frac{a^{3}}{3}.
